Bilateral healing music for anxiety, trauma processing, stress relief, and nervous system regulation. Gentle sound alternating slowly from left to right, designed to support the brain’s natural processing rhythm. Bilateral stimulation — gentle alternating left-right sound — is the auditory foundation of EMDR, one of the most evidence-based therapies for anxiety and trauma. This piece uses slow, meditative bilateral movement beneath ancient ambient music, creating a therapeutic soundscape your nervous system recognises as an invitation to process and release. No prior knowledge of EMDR required. Simply allow the gentle left-right rhythm to do what it was designed to do. Use for anxiety relief, stress recovery, trauma processing, emotional release, or deep calm.
